Lost Girls Vintage is a standout vintage clothing business in Chicago that doubles as a vibrant community hub and mindset for those who embrace fearless individuality and sustainable fashion. Founded in 2013 by Kyla and Sarah, the store began as a clever project out of a 1976 RV and has blossomed into two brick-and-mortar locations: one in West Town at 1935 W Division St and another in Logan Square at 2710 N Sawyer Ave. Open daily from 11 am to 6 pm, these welcoming shops offer an exciting blend of quality vintage clothing spanning decades from the 1930s through the 2000s, alongside modern pieces, handmade items, and even exclusive designs crafted in-house. This unique mix caters to environmentally conscious shoppers who prioritize sustainability via resale practices while indulging in fashion that marches to its own beat. What people think of Lost Girls Vintage, based on reviews
As of recent, Lost Girls Vintage holds a 4.5-star rating based on 99 reviews.
With an impressive 4.5-star rating based on 99 reviews, Lost Girls Vintage enjoys a highly positive reputation among its customers. Reviewers frequently praise the store's exceptional collection of vintage clothing, highlighting the quality and uniqueness of items sourced from many decades, which appeals to a wide range of tastes and styles. Many appreciate the store's commitment to sustainability through thoughtful resale practices, making it an ideal shopping destination for eco-conscious fashion lovers. Customers also often commend the knowledgeable and friendly staff, who help create a welcoming shopping environment and enhance the overall experience. The bright, well-organized storefronts in West Town and Logan Square contribute to the enjoyable ambiance noted in several reviews, making Lost Girls not just a store but a fun place to gather with friends or explore new fashion finds. Negative feedback, though comparatively rare, typically mentions limited phone support since the business operates primarily by email and has discontinued phone appointments, which some find inconvenient. Additionally, a few customers note that popular items can sell out quickly, reflecting high demand but occasionally leading to disappointment. Overall, reviews affirm that Lost Girls Vintage successfully blends fashion, environmental responsibility, and a strong community ethos, making it a beloved Chicago institution for vintage shoppers and a vibrant social space.
